Thermo Fisher presents Oncomine DX Express; panel questions absence of MSI/TMB and requests gene list
Summary
Thermo Fisher told the CMS CLFS meeting that PLA 0648U Oncomine DX Express is FDA approved and nationally covered under Medicare NCD 90.2; the company highlighted automation and rapid results, while CMS panelists asked for the gene list and flagged the assay’s lack of MSI and tumor‑mutation‑burden reporting.

Rob DeMonaway, director of reimbursement strategy for Thermo Fisher’s clinical sequencing division, presented PLA 0648U (Oncomine DX Express), a next‑generation sequencing assay that reports DNA and RNA alterations from FFPE tissue and is intended to inform oncology therapy decisions. DeMonaway said the test is FDA approved, carries a DEXZ identifier and ‘‘secured national coverage under Medicare’s NCD 90.2.’’ He highlighted automation on the Genexus DX system and said the test reports expanded molecular content — 46 genes in this assay versus smaller panels used as comparators.
A CMS panelist asked for a complete gene list and by‑tumor‑type guidance on which guideline‑recommended biomarkers are covered. In exchange, DeMonaway said Thermo Fisher would follow up with a gene list and confirmed that the assay does not calculate microsatellite instability (MSI) or tumor mutation burden (TMB). "This assay does not include MSI or TMB calculations," the presenter stated when asked how immunotherapy‑relevant biomarkers are addressed.
The panel also probed sensitivity and sample‑failure rates for FFPE on the Genexus workflow and how the test compares on cost, tissue requirements and turnaround time to more comprehensive panels; Thermo Fisher offered to provide follow‑up data to the panel and post additional information. The company recommended crosswalks to existing PLA codes with which it argued clinical and analytical characteristics overlap.
Next steps: Thermo Fisher will provide the panel and CMS staff with the requested gene lists, performance metrics and concordance data for further review.
